“My Lord! Increase me in knowledge!" - Qur'an 20:114 MAJOR SIGNS OF THE DAY OF JUDGEMENT

The major signs before the day of judgement told in Quran and Hadith are: Advent of Imam Mehdi (RA) Advent of Dajjal. Return of Issa (AS) Appearance of Yajuj Majuj Appearance of smoke. Caving in of Earth. The rising of the sun from the west. Appearance of the Beast form Safa. A wind will take the souls of the believers. Rule of Blacks and the destruction of the Ka'bah. A fire will drive the people to their last gathering place Shaam. The Trumpet will be sounded.

(1) Advent of Imam Mehdi (RA) After the lesser signs of the Hour appear and increase, mankind will have reached a stage of great suffering. Then the awaited Mahdee(ra) will appear; he is the first of the greater, and clear, signs of the Hour. There will be no doubt about his existence, but this will only be clear to the knowledgeable people. The Mahdee (ra)will rule until the False Messiah (al-Maseeh ad-Dajjaal) appears, he is one of the Rightly-Guided Caliphs and Imaams.

(2) Advent of Dajjal. False Messiah (al-Maseeh ad-Dajjaal) will appear, who will spread oppression and corruption. The only ones who will know him well and avoid his evil will be those who have great knowledge and Eemaan (faith). The false Messiah will remain for a while, destroying mankind completely, and the earth will witness the greatest Fitnah (tribulation) in its history. Then the Messiah Jesus (alayhi salam) will descend, bringing justice from heaven. He will kill the Dajjaal, and there will be years of safety and security.

(3) Return of Issa (AS) Jesus will descend at the point of a white arcade, east of Damascus, dressed in yellow robes. He will then join the Mahdi (RA) in his war against the Dajjal. Eventually, Jesus will slay the Dajjal, and then everyone from the ahl al-kitāb, (referring to Jews and Christians) will believe in him. After the death of the Mahdi, Jesus will assume leadership. There will be universal peace and justice. Jesus' rule is said to be around forty years, after which he will die. Muslims will then perform the funeral prayer for him and then bury him in the city of Medina in a grave left vacant beside Muhammad(saaw), Abu Bakr, and Umar(RA).

(4) Appearance of Yajuj Majuj Ya'juj and Ma’juj (known also as Gog and Magog), will spread and cause disturbance on earth. Many thousands of years ago the barbarous tribes of Yajuj and Ma'juj were imprisoned behind an iron wall built by Zulqarnayn. God, in response to Jesus' prayers, will kill them by sending a type of worm in the napes of their necks.

(5) Appearance of smoke. Smoke will rise and cover the whole world. The smoke will affect both the believers and non-believers alike remaining for a period of 40 days and night. The believers will be affected a little as if suffering from cold while the smoke will enter the brains of the non-believers and make them unconscious.

(6) Caving in of Earth/Landslides. There will be three landslides before Qiyamah like never seen before. One in the East, one in the West and one in Arabia. The Earth will swallow everything above it and as a result, many people will die. This will take place when evil prevails.

(7) The rising of the sun from the west. The rising of the sun from the west will be of great disturbance to nature and will shake the mind of every man and awaken him to see for himself the great power of Allah. At this time the belief of the unseen will lose its importance. Once the sun has risen from the west the door of repentance will be closed and will remain closed until the Day of Judgment.

(8) Appearance of the Beast form Safa. When disintegration, corruption, kufr and evil prevail, commands of Allah are ignored, the Deen changed and made a mockery of, it is then Allah will take out the Beast from the earth. The task of the Beast will be to distinguish the believers from the non-believers, with Prophet Moosa's(as) staff it will draw a line on the forehead of every believer whereby his face will become bright and luminous and with the ring of Sulaman(as) it will seal the nose of every non-believer where by his whole face will become black. Thus there will be complete distinction between the Muslim and non-Muslim. The Beast will also talk to people and disappear finally.

(9) wind taking the souls of the believers. AFTER A FEW DAYS OF APPEARANCE OF THE Beast, a cold and pleasant wind will come from the south, which will cause some disease in the armpits of the Muslims and all the Muslims will die. Now no Muslim will be left on the earth and everywhere evil will prevail.

(11) The Big Fire. The last major sign to appear before the Day of Judgment is the fire which will come out from the Yemen and gather the people in the place of their assembly.

(12) Sounding of the Trumpet. After the appearance of all the above mentioned signs, on 10th Muharram, Friday, the hour will get started all of a sudden. The hour will start on sounding of Trumpet by Hadrat Israfeel(as) who has been assigned the duty of sounding the trumpet by Allah. The sound will be lighter in the start and will get grievous later. All the living beings will die in result of the sound of trumpet and earth and sky will destroy. after 40 years the trumpet will be sounded again and all the living beings will get up again and day of judgment will start.

Refrences Signs before the day of judgment, Alamaat-e-qayamat, by Al-Haafidh Ibn Katheer Hadeeth. Alamaat-e-qayamat, by Mufti Rafee Usmani. Signs of the last day, by Haroon Yahya.
